An approach to handling uncertainty in Multiple Criteria Decision Analysis (MCDA) using grey numbers is proposed. The grey-based PROMETHEE II methodology is designed to represent and analyze decision problems under uncertainty, which are characterized by limited input data and uncertain preferences of Decision Makers (DMs). To begin with, the basic structure of a grey decision system is developed, including definitions, notation, and detailed calculation procedures. By integrating continuous grey numbers with linguistic expressions, each DM's uncertain preference according to multiple criteria can be expressed. The new methodology takes account of both quantitative and qualitative data, first aggregating the DMs' individual judgements on the performance of alternatives according to each criterion, and then integrating the criteria in order to determine the relative preference of any two alternatives. These preferences are then incorporated into the PROMETHEE II method to generate a complete ranking of alternatives. The methodology is illustrated using a case study in which source water protection strategies are ranked for Waterloo Region, Ontario, Canada. (C) 2014 Published by Elsevier Inc.
